Sir Emeka Offor’s
star of charity shines far beyond his immediate community. Again, we wish to mention but a few of his
national and international works of benevolence:
ü Partnering
with a U.S. based NGO, Sir Emeka Offor has through his eponymous Foundation
donated books, reading materials and computers worth over $22 million to
schools and communities in more than 18 countries in Africa including Nigeria.
ü Sir
Emeka Offor has established a glaucoma research centre at the Department of Ophthalmology,
University of Mainz, Germany and in conjunction, established a Nigerian
fellowship for cataract surgery and glaucoma management at the university.
ü Sir
Emeka Offor donated $2 million, which was matched with a grant of an additional
$4 million from the Bill and Melinda Gates Foundation, to support the Global
Polio Eradication Initiative launched by the Rotary International, the World
Health Organization, UNICEF and the U.S. Center for Disease Control.
ü Sir
Emeka Offor, through his Foundation, entered into a long-term agreement with
The Carter Centre to eliminate river blindness (‘onchocerciasis’) in Nigeria.
Pursuant thereto, Sir Emeka Offor provided a $10 million grant to the Carter
Center, the largest grant ever received by the Center, to facilitate the
Center’s efforts in eliminating river blindness in Nigeria.
